08. Ownership claim by other than person arrested. If any claim to the ownership of such property or money shall be made on oath before the court, by or in behalf of any other persons than the persons arrested, and the accused person shall be held for trial or examination, such property or money shall remain in the custody of the Property Clerk until the discharge or conviction of the persons accused. (R.S., D.C., § 415.) Prior Codifications 1981 Ed., § 4-159. 1973 Ed., § 4-158. Section References This section is referenced in § 5-119.06.
